Tulum's pulse is quickening as the season begins, and this week, Bedouin's 'Temple of Dreams' chart, released on 7th November, reveals the records soundtracking their world. Sitting at number 11 of 15 is Vanjee's 'Saona', a track that lands with a confident swing. The record runs at 124 BPM, the fastest of the seven Afro House cuts featured in this chart, whose tempos span from 118 to 124 BPM, and it's out now on REDOLENT, the same label that delivered Sabo's 'Afro Chooz' earlier this autumn.

The audio is an exercise in balance, with percussion and harmony given equal weight. The percussion is dense and commanding, with a forward presence that demands attention, while a bed of lush harmonic textures keeps the atmosphere open. The mix allows plenty of room under the peaks, keeping the low end defined without smothering, and the top end shimmers with a light touch, present but never harsh.
